Dental care can be one of the most vital needs in health care, however, if it is cheap, your needs can be met. Once you give up dental care, you may acquire more severe medical conditions.

Aside from the chances of losing teeth, it can also affect your heart, brain, and immune system.

Based on the American Dental Association (ADA), a gum disease that triggers tooth loss (referred to as periodontitis) is related to other severe illnesses, like bacterial pneumonia, stroke, and cardiovascular condition. Other studies show that an unhealthy mouth can be linked to diabetes.

Without the proper dental hygiene, small cavities or painful teeth can cause much more serious problems than tooth decay. You shouldn’t delay making an appointment.

Ideas to lower your costly dental treatment

Having cosmetic dentistry and dental care in different areas Piedmont Ohio and all over the world, particularly in developed nations can be too expensive regardless of having access to some kind of dental coverage.

In a survey (1999-2004), the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) learned that 3.75% of adults aged 20 to 64 did not have teeth left. In 2010, nearly 45 million Americans lacked dental coverage, according to statistics from the US federal agency CDC.

A number of people with a regular revenue and without insurance avoid their dentist appointments due to the substantial costs associated with pain.

However, delaying the necessary dental care or control may expose them to more expensive and longer-term dental procedures. It is understandable that oral and dental issues can aggravate a person’s oral health if not cured instantly.

If you need dental treatment or surgery, but are scared of the hefty dentist’s bill, following helpful tips can help you save money on your dental treatment.

Here are helpful suggestions for reducing the cost of dental treatment for the insured and the uninsured.

Stay away from frequent X-rays: Your dentist may suggest a dental x-ray on your initial appointment, a scheduled check-up, or a return for medication.

However the American Dental Association (ADA) suggests that the regularity of trips to the dentist’s X-ray chair be based upon the present condition of the patient’s dental health.

Hence, if you have good oral health, you simply don’t need dental x-rays at every visit to the dentist.

By taking an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can’t only save big money, but it will also prevent you from being exposed to potentially harmful X-rays.

Use negotiation: Another way to lessen the cost of your dental care is to speak with your dentist about payment options during the first consultation.

After having a clear notion of what will or will not be part of the dentist’s bill, you can claim a discount on the dental charge.

Your medical provider and dental center can offer you different payment methods. Don’t be hesitant to pay for your dental bills monthly or quarterly.

Exchange: It may appear crazy, but you can get hold of free dental care through the barter system. Individuals with different professional capabilities and services, like carpentry or web design, can modify their dental treatment services.

For example, you can develop a web page for your dental professional or give plumbing, mechanics or any other service in exchange for the price of dental care.

Seeking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To increase the size of your dental savings, take into account getting your dental care at a dental institution, where dental procedures will be performed by students under the supervision of licensed dental professionals at a fraction of what you’d fork out in the clinic of a private dental professional.

Brush and floss every day: More importantly, if you want to spend less, you need to take good care of your oral health.

Brush your teeth twice daily or after every meal and floss at least once a day in order to avoid the chance of oral problems. Reduce your sugar intake to reduce your dental problems.

Dental guidelines for healthy teeth

Dental care is critical for healthy teeth. This element of dental health is important because it contributes drastically to the general well-being.

Although regular visit with a dental professional is a smart approach to obtain the information you need with regards to appropriate dental care, minor alterations to your daily diet and oral care routine can reduce your time spent at the dentist.

By having appropriate dental care, you’ll avoid foul breath, gum illness, enhance your general health, and save money on pricey dental treatments. Below are a few ideas on dental care that, if followed, will help you maintain healthy teeth that can last a long time.

Floss and brush

Healthy and clean teeth are the start of dental health. Frequent use of dental floss and brushing of teeth is crucial to maintain your teeth and gums healthy and healthy. Brush your teeth two times a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ps avoid cavities.

Do not be in a rush. Rather, take the time to brush teeth. Be sure to use a brush that matches the structure of your mouth and the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ush must be soft and well rounded. Also, clean the tongue in order to avoid foul breath and make sure to replace your toothbrush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is also important. Flossing helps you reach the firm spaces between your teeth and below the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th carefully with floss and do not skimp.

If you have trouble flossing between your teeth, use waxed dental floss. Be as careful as you can when flossing to prevent harming your gums. Additionally, take into consideration giving d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Avoid sweet goodies because too much-refined sugar boosts the growth of the plaque. Be sure you consume and take healthy foods, such as low-fat dairy foods, whole wheat, and green vegetables.

Get plenty of fluids to stay hydrated. Avoid carbonated dr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and harm teeth.

Avoid the use of tobacco products because they result in gum disease and oral cancer. It should be taken into account that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as critical as flossing and brushing your teeth.

Regular dental appointments

It is essential to make annual visits to your dental professional, whatever the strength of your teeth. Do not forget to take a look at your mouth between dental consultations.

If chips, lumps, unusual changes, or red bumps are found in the mouth, refer a dental professional as soon as possible. With this routine, you can save lots of money on gum and tooth problems.

Your dentist will provide detailed treatments that will ensure a cleaner and healthier mouth. Go to the dentist depending on how often you need cleaning and examination.
